Issues fixed
No music
- Overseer uses an outdated MIDI mapper which is no longer supported beyond Windows XP. A virtual MIDI mapper is required to get around this, follow these steps:

Error: Error code does not indicate an error
This error occurs when midi music could not be successfully outputted. Make sure your midi output device ingame is 'Microsoft MIDI Mapper'. Refer to No music fix.
Game minimizes itself
Close all background running applications. Overseer seems to be sensitive to certain programs running at the same time.
Colours are pink/purple and game is rendered twice
This happens when the game is minimized, so don't do it. If this occurs you will need to restart the game and/or find the cause of the minimization, see Game minimizes itself
